Can I Pick Up My Rental Car Early with Hertz?

When planning your trip or moving to a new location, flexibility is key, and many travelers often wonder, can I pick up my rental car early with Hertz? The good news is that Hertz generally allows customers to pick up their rental vehicles ahead of the scheduled time, provided that the vehicle is available. This flexibility can be particularly beneficial for those with tight schedules or unexpected changes in plans.

Steps to Arrange Early Pickup

To arrange for an early pickup with Hertz, follow these simple steps:

  1. Check your reservation details: Review your existing booking to confirm your pickup location and time.
  2. Contact Hertz: Call the rental location directly or use the Hertz app to inquire about early pickup availability.
  3. Confirm any changes: If an early pickup is possible, confirm any adjustments to your rental agreement and ensure your vehicle is ready.

It's always a good idea to communicate directly with the rental agency to avoid any misunderstandings and ensure a smooth experience.

Cost Implications

While many customers can pick up their rental car early without incurring extra charges, it’s essential to be aware of potential cost implications. If you pick up the vehicle significantly earlier than your original booking, it may affect your rental rate or lead to additional fees. Always confirm with Hertz regarding any changes in pricing before finalizing your early pickup.

Returning Your Van Early

Returning your Hertz van earlier than the scheduled time can also offer benefits, particularly if your plans change mid-trip. However, it's essential to understand that while early returns are typically allowed, they may not always result in a refund for unused rental time. Some customers may find it advantageous to keep the van longer for convenience, so consider your itinerary carefully. Additionally, if you are returning the van outside of normal business hours, be sure to check the location’s drop-off procedures.

Insurance Requirements and Costs

When renting a van from Hertz, it's crucial to consider insurance requirements. Basic insurance is usually included in the rental price, but additional coverage options such as Collision Damage Waiver (CDW) and Personal Accident Insurance (PAI) are available for purchase. These can provide peace of mind during your travels or moves, especially if you're transporting valuable items. Always review the costs associated with your rental and consider your own insurance policies to determine the best coverage for your needs.
